Nationals T&F league.
Well done to Emma Delaney, Katie Bergin and Orla Pamplin who were on the Tipperary team that took the national county league title this weekend in Santry. For the third year in a row, the premier county, this year co-captained by Katie Bergin,have brought home the title.
Katie led by example, bringing home maximum points, winning the 100m&200m in style (12.00 & 24.53 respectively). She also lined out in the women’s 4 x100m relay team who came second. Orla Pamplin also ran on the 4x400m team who also finished second, running sub 4 minutes overall and securing 7 important points for the Tipperary team.
Overall, the combined score was 139 points for Tipperary, 10 points clear of second place Kerry. Well done to all the girls who took part across the season. We can look forward to more days like this ahead with the average age of the team just 20 years old! A special mention to Martin Flynn, team manager, on this super feat.
